What companies run services between Zug, Switzerland and Erding, Bavaria, Germany?

Swiss and Lufthansa fly from Zurich Airport (ZRH) to Munich International Airport (MUC) every 4 hours. Alternatively, you can take a train from Zug to Erding via Zürich HB, St. Margrethen SG, St. Margrethen Sg, Muenchen Hbf Gl.27-36, and Hauptbahnhof in around 6h 48m.
